Karl Mayer's RS 2(3) MSUS-V raschel knitting machine features a magazine weft system for manufacturing monoaxially or biaxially reinforced composite fabrics for coated geotextiles. It offers low vibration operation with minimum ground emissions at high production speeds. Two servo motors drive the weft feeder, and the number of filling yarns can be varied easily up to 24 filling yarns through data input at the control unit to increase fabric design flexibility. The machine executes a maximum laying width adjustment of 2,286 millimeters. Machine gages of E6, E9, E12, E14, and E18 are available.
